This property, a mid-terrace house, is located at 45, Cambridge Street, SW1V 4PR, in the heart of London. Built before 1900, the house has a floor area of 196 square metres and features single-glazed windows. The property has an energy rating of 'E' and a current CO2 emission of 12.0. The property is a house, not a flat, and was previously a leasehold property, but its current tenure is unknown. It is located in a town with a low flood risk and has mains gas for heating and hot water. The running costs are £2173.00 per annum, while the energy costs are £2314.00 per annum. - Based on our analysis, this property has a HomeScore of 916 out of 999.
